Welcome to Jaipur, the vibrant capital city of Rajasthan! Begin your journey by exploring the magnificent City Palace in the morning, a majestic complex known for its blend of Rajasthani and Mughal architecture. In the afternoon, visit the famous Amber Fort and experience a thrilling elephant ride up to this historic fortress. As the evening sets in, head to the local markets around Hawa Mahal, a beautiful palace known as the "Palace of Winds," to shop for traditional handicrafts and enjoy local street food.
Take a morning flight to Jodhpur, known as the "Blue City" for its blue-painted houses. Begin your day by visiting the majestic Mehrangarh Fort, offering breathtaking views of the city. In the afternoon, explore the vibrant and bustling streets of the Old City, where you can shop for traditional handicrafts and taste delicious Rajasthani cuisine. In the evening, visit Jaswant Thada, a beautiful marble cenotaph built in memory of Maharaja Jaswant Singh II.
Fly to the beautiful city of Udaipur, often referred to as the "City of Lakes." Start your day with a visit to the majestic City Palace, offering panoramic views of Lake Pichola. In the afternoon, take a boat ride on the tranquil lake and visit the famous Jag Mandir Island. In the evening, explore the local markets and enjoy a cultural show at Bagore Ki Haveli, a historic mansion turned museum.
Embark on a scenic drive to Pushkar, a holy city famous for its sacred lake and the annual Pushkar Camel Fair. Begin your day by visiting the beautiful Brahma Temple, one of the few temples dedicated to Lord Brahma, the creator in Hindu mythology. In the afternoon, take a leisurely walk around Pushkar Lake and witness the religious rituals. Enjoy the mesmerizing sunset view from Savitri Temple, located atop a hill.
Take a short drive to Ajmer, a city with deep religious significance for both Hindus and Muslims. Begin your day by visiting the revered Ajmer Sharif Dargah, a Sufi shrine dedicated to the Sufi saint Khwaja Moinuddin Chishti. In the afternoon, explore the tranquil Anasagar Lake and enjoy a boating experience. Don't miss out on the delicious local cuisine, especially the famous Ajmeri Kalakand sweet.
Fly to Jaisalmer, known as the "Golden City" for its sandstone architecture. In the morning, visit the iconic Jaisalmer Fort, a UNESCO World Heritage Site that offers a glimpse into the rich history of the region. In the afternoon, take a camel safari into the Thar Desert and experience the magical sunset amidst the sand dunes. Spend an unforgettable evening at a traditional desert camp, enjoying folk music performances and a delicious Rajasthani dinner.
Conclude your Rajasthan adventure by returning to Jaipur. In the morning, explore the enchanting Hawa Mahal, known for its beautiful honeycomb-like facade. In the afternoon, visit the stunning Jal Mahal, a palace located in the middle of the Man Sagar Lake. Spend your evening shopping for handicrafts and souvenirs at the famous Bapu Bazaar before bidding farewell to this marvelous state.
Explore the lesser-known beauty of Rajasthan by visiting the charming villages around Jodhpur, such as Salawas and Rohet. These villages offer an authentic rural experience, where you can witness traditional craftsmanship, interact with locals, and enjoy the warm hospitality of Rajasthan. Another hidden gem is the quaint town of Bundi, known for its intricately carved palaces and step wells. Don't miss the chance to visit the charming Bundi Palace and the famous step wells of Nagar Sagar Kund and Raniji Ki Baori.
For a unique wildlife experience, head to Ranthambore National Park near Jaipur, where you can embark on thrilling jungle safaris to spot tigers, leopards, and other wildlife species. This national park also offers picturesque landscapes and historic ruins, creating a perfect blend of nature and history.
